Preserve Your Irrigation Sprinklers in Tip-Top Shape
To secure the longevity of your irrigation sprinklers, regular maintenance is key. Start by inspecting your sprinkler system at least once a month for any signs of damage or leaks. Completely wash the sprinkler heads with a broom to remove debris and mineral buildup. Consider using a mild cleaning solution if necessary. Confirm that all sprinkler heads are positioned correctly to deliver water evenly across your lawn.
- Inspect the pressure valve frequently to ensure optimal water pressure.
- Drain your sprinkler system in the fall to prevent freeze damage during winter months.
- Seek out a professional irrigation specialist for any repairs or maintenance tasks you are afraid to handle yourself.
